AS AN increasing number of families in need turn to foodbanks for help, shoppers at Tesco Launceston, were asked to donate non-perishable food items to the town's Foodbank on Saturday, September 8.
In recent years, Foodbanks have become a simple and effective way for local communities to help those most in need by providing three days emergency food to those families struggling to make ends meet.
With Foodbanks busier than ever, the charity is grateful to local people for giving generously.
